Where PayID Fits Into Everyday Payments
PayID aligns with the way many Australians already handle everyday payments. It works because it simplifies a process people use often, without asking them to change habits or learn something new. People tend to choose PayID because:
- Payments are linked to a mobile number or email instead of account details.
- Transfers are processed quickly through Osko-supported banks.
- The method is already built into most Australian banking apps.
- There’s no need to store card information or remember reference numbers.
- It works consistently across common tasks like paying bills, sending money to contacts, and making online payments.

How to Start Playing at PayID Casinos
When PayID appears as a deposit option at Australian-facing casinos, it usually follows the same flow people already know from everyday banking. There’s no separate PayID account to set up and no new interface to learn, because the action happens inside your existing bank app. The process typically looks like this:
Select PayID in the casino cashier
Instead of entering card details, you’re shown a PayID identifier, usually a phone number or email linked to the casino’s payment processor.
Approve the transfer in your banking app
Your bank app opens (or you switch to it), where the PayID recipient name is displayed before you confirm the payment. This step matters, as it lets you see who you’re sending money to before anything moves.
Funds transfer via Osko
If your bank supports Osko, the transfer is processed almost immediately. In most cases, the casino balance updates within minutes rather than hours.
Confirmation without extra handling
There’s no need to upload receipts, enter reference codes, or wait for manual approval just to play. The transaction is logged like any other PayID transfer in your bank history.
